Samaneh Atef was born in 1989 in Bandar Abbas, Iran, and lives in the south of France. Atef's pen and ink drawings tell the story of women from life-giver to captive, from celebrated birther and healer to scapegoat and everything in between. A self-taught outsider artist, her symbolic works give voice to those who continue to be marginalized in our world today.

The final ranking of the euward9 winners has been determined:
Samaneh Atef (1st prize winner), Belén Sánchez (2nd prize winner), Desmond Tjonakoy (3rd prize winner)
The Augustinum Foundation awards the prize every three years. Sponsors of this year's euward9 are Aktion Mensch, the Edith-Haberland-Wagner Foundation, the Beisheim Foundation, the district of Upper Bavaria and the Louisoder and Pfefferkorn Foundation.
